NO BAND IS LIKE The Rolling Stones. They’ve been around longer than any other, still playing, touring and recording as the surprise new album, Hackney Diamonds demonstrated last October. What makes a band last many decades is the music and those that make it. With The Rolling Stones, their songs are many, ranging from early covers like Little Red Rooster through to the recent single, Angry. It’s had 23 million YouTube views at the time of writing this, gained over a two-month period. Obviously, they’re no has-been collective. They are revered for the chemistry between the ever youthful Mick Jagger, the chilled-out Keith Richards, the often smiling Ronnie Wood and the sadly departed (and often slightly less smiling) Charlie Watts.
